Harris Corporation has been awarded a $77 million contract by the National Capital Region Contracting Center to provide IT infrastructure for the U.S. Army Materiel Command Headquarters building at Redstone Arsenal in Huntsville, Ala. Gaining one spot from last year“™s ranking, Dell has been deemed the greenest company in America for 2010. The Newsweek ranking measures 500 companies on their environmental performance, policies and reputation on an annual basis. If you have bought a SmarTrip card or obtained a U.S. passport in the last few years, you have used RFID technology, possibly without even knowing. Radio frequency identification technology was originally a way to track cattle across acres-large farmland.
